Analysis
Vanuatu recorded 1,563 current US$ per square kilometre for personal remittances, paid (current us$), per square kilometre in 2022.
That represents a change of up 143.6% on the previous year and up 700.0% over ten years.
Over the whole period, personal remittances, paid (current us$), per square kilometre in Vanuatu peaked at 2,759 current US$ per square kilometre in 1996 and was at its lowest, 176.22 current US$ per square kilometre, in 2002.
Vanuatu ranks 121st of 194 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

How this figure is calculated
Personal remittances, paid (current US$) divided by Land area (sq. km), mat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.
Personal remittances, paid (current US$) ÷ Land area (sq. km)
Computed from
- Personal remittances, paid IMF balance of payments data, International Monetary Fund (IMF)
- Land area FAOSTAT, Food and Agriculture Organization of the United Nations (FAO)
Statizoid computes this series; the underlying measurements belong to the publishers named above. The arithmetic is applied to every country and year where both inputs report, and nothing is estimated unless the page says so.
